519,920 is a composite number, even.
519,920 (five hundred nineteen thousand nine hundred twenty) is an even 6-digit number. It is a composite number with 40 divisors, and factors as 2⁴ × 5 × 67 × 97. Its proper divisors sum to 719,584,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7EEF0.
